Title: Strong pseudoconvexity in Banach spaces

Abstract: I will start by discussing domains of holomorphy in several complex variables, which are well known for presenting an obstruction to a proper holomorphic continuation. Then I will move on to presenting strongly pseudoconvex domains as certain types of domains of holomorphy. My main work behind this talk is extending the known notion of strong pseudoconvexity to the case when the boundary does not have two degrees of smoothness, and in turn to the case when the underlying space is infinite-dimensional. I will show this along with general properties and examples of strongly pseudoconvex domains.
